Inspect Sprinkler Heads for Damages and Clogs
Prior to you turn on your lawn sprinkler system for the season, it's necessary to examine the sprinkler heads for any type of damages or obstructions. You'll desire to assure that water can move openly when the system turns on.
If you notice any kind of clogged heads, remove them and saturate them in an option of vinegar and water to liquify natural resource. After saturating, scrub them delicately with a soft brush to ensure they're tidy. While you go to it, ensure the heads are level with the ground and not leaning or slanted, as this can affect coverage. Taking these steps will aid guarantee your lawn sprinkler runs efficiently throughout the period.

Examination Water Stress Levels
After confirming your pipes and fittings are totally free of splits, it's time to examine the water stress degrees in your sprinkler system. Begin by affixing a stress gauge to an outside tap. Transform on the water fully and note the pressure reading. Preferably, you desire a stress in between 30 and 50 psi for peak performance. If the pressure is as well reduced, examine for obstructions in your hoses or emitters. You might need to change your pressure regulator if it's too high. Keep in mind, extreme pressure can result in leaks and inefficient watering. On a regular basis examining your water stress not just aids you keep your system however additionally ensures your plants get the correct amount of water. Keep your garden flourishing!
Test the Controller and Timers
Testing the controller and timers of your lawn sprinkler system is vital for maintaining a reliable watering routine. Make sure the date and time are right; this assurances your system runs as planned.
Run a hands-on examination cycle for each area to verify it triggers properly. Enjoy for any malfunctions or hold-ups, as these can suggest concerns needing focus. Change the run times and regularity if you notice any type of areas are over- or under-watered.
Likewise, acquaint yourself with the rain hold-up attribute if your controller has one; it assists preserve water throughout wet periods. Regularly evaluating your controller and timers not just conserves water but likewise advertises healthier plants and a dynamic landscape.
Tidy Filters and Displays
Routinely cleaning screens and filters is vital for keeping your lawn sprinkler functioning successfully. In time, particles, dust, and mineral build-up can obstruct these components, leading to unequal water distribution and reduced efficiency. Beginning by situating the filters and displays in your system, which are often found at the main line and private sprinkler heads.
When you've determined them, switch off the water system and meticulously get rid of each filter or display. Wash them under running water to remove any accumulation. For stubborn deposits, use a soft brush and mild detergent, but avoid harsh chemicals that might damage the elements.
After cleaning, reassemble everything and double-check for any noticeable wear or damages. Evaluate Sprinkler Heads
Examining your lawn sprinkler heads is crucial for examining water pressure and guaranteeing even distribution throughout your grass. Start by inspecting each navigate to these guys head for blockages or damage. Clear any particles or dust that may be blocking the flow. Next, observe the spray pattern; it should be consistent and get to the desired locations without pooling. Adjust the heads as necessary or change any type of that are broken if you discover uneven insurance coverage. In addition, examine the water pressure at each head; too high can create misting, while also reduced may result in not enough watering. You could need to readjust your pressure regulator or seek advice from an expert if you find disparities. Routine inspection aids preserve a healthy, lively landscape and avoids drainage.

Regularly Asked Inquiries
Exactly how Commonly Should I Do a Tune-Up on My Sprinkler System?
You should execute a tune-up on your lawn sprinkler system at least once a year, preferably prior to the growing period. Routine maintenance aids ensure efficiency, prevents leakages, and keeps your yard healthy and moistened throughout the year.
Can I Do a Tune-Up Myself or Work With an Expert?
If you're convenient and have the right tools,You can definitely do a tune-up on your own. However, working with an expert warranties whatever's done appropriately, which may conserve you time and prospective frustrations down the line.
What Tools Do I Need for a Lawn Sprinkler Tune-Up?
You'll need a couple of vital devices for your lawn sprinkler tune-up: a screwdriver, pliers, a wrench, a yard hose, and a timer. Having these convenient will make your tune-up process smoother and extra efficient.
Are There Seasonal Factors To Consider for Sprinkler System Maintenance?
Yes, there are seasonal factors to consider for maintaining your sprinkler system. You'll intend to readjust watering routines based upon temperature level changes, get ready for winter months by draining pipelines, and warranty appropriate insurance coverage throughout spring growth.
Exactly How Can I Boost Water Efficiency in My Lawn Sprinkler?
To enhance water performance in your lawn sprinkler, adjust the watering schedule based on climate conditions, mount drip watering, make use of rain sensing units, and on a regular basis look for blockages or leakages to ensure peak performance.
